More about community care worker courses in Busselton

Discover a diverse range of Community Care Worker courses in Busselton designed to equip individuals with the essential skills and knowledge required for fulfilling careers in the community services sector. Busselton, with its vibrant community, offers opportunities for aspiring community care workers to learn from esteemed training providers such as South Regional TAFE, Fremantle Education Centre, and DNA Kingston Training, who deliver high-quality training programs tailored to meet industry demands.

For beginners, the Certificate III in Individual Support (Disability) is a popular choice, offering foundational skills to support individuals with disabilities. Similarly, courses such as the Certificate III in Individual Support (Ageing) and the Certificate III in Individual Support (Ageing, Home and Community) provide comprehensive training for those looking to make a meaningful impact on the lives of older adults in the Busselton area.

For experienced professionals seeking advancement, the Certificate IV in Community Services and the Certificate IV in Health Care are excellent pathways to elevate one’s career. Furthermore, the Diploma of Community Services (Child, Youth and Family Welfare) equips learners with specialised knowledge applicable within various community service roles.

In addition to the courses, Busselton offers diverse career opportunities for those trained in community care. Explore various job roles such as an Aged Care Worker, Disability Support Worker, or Personal Carer, all of which are integral to enhancing the quality of life for individuals in need. Moreover, advanced roles such as the Aged Care Manager or Disability Team Leader require the specialised training provided by these courses.
